# Deploy Cluster Autoscaler on AWS > NOTE: If you are pulling from a private containers registry, replace the image name with the full URL to the docker image. E.g. > > ``` > containers: > - image: 'your-registry/cluster-autoscaler:your-version' > ``` Run the command below to create the RBAC requirements to deploy Cluster Autoscaler on your cluster: ```bash kubectl apply -f rbac-requirements.yaml ``` The following K8s resources will be created: - A **serviceAccount** with name cluster-autoscaler in the `kube-system` namespace. - A **role** in the `kube-system` namespace. - A **roleBinding** which binds the serviceAccount created with the corresponding role. - A **clusterRole**. - A **clusterRoleBinding** which binds the serviceAccount created with the corresponding clusterRole. Once you accomplish RBAC requirements, deploy Cluster Autoscaler on the cluster with one of the specifications below: - 1 ASG Setup (use cluster-autoscaler-one-asg.yaml) - Multiple ASG Setup (use cluster-autoscaler-multi-asg.yaml - Master Node Setup (use cluster-autoscaler-run-on-master.yaml) - Auto-Discovery Setup (use cluster-autoscaler-autodiscover.yaml) You just need to run the command below: ```bash kubectl apply -f DEPLOYMENT-SPECIFICATIONS.yaml ``` Find more information about deployments specifications in the [official docs](https://github.com/kubernetes/autoscaler/tree/master/cluster-autoscaler/cloudprovider/aws#deployment-specification).
